Perfecting the Texture
Achieving the right texture in these squares is essential for a satisfying treat. After mixing the melted chocolate and other ingredients, ensure you combine them thoroughly; the mixture should be glossy and uniform. If the mixture feels too dry, consider adding a splash more of condensed milk to enhance the creaminess. On the flip side, if it appears too runny, a little extra cocoa powder can help thicken it up without compromising on flavor.
When pressing the mixture into the baking pan, use a spatula to create an even surface, ensuring the corners are well-integrated. A well-prepared mixture will set firmly in the fridge, leading to perfectly cut squares that don’t crumble when you take them out of the pan. Keep an eye on them as they chill; you want them firm but not overly hard, which usually takes about an hour.
Storage and Serving Suggestions
These Chocolate Pistachio Coconut Squares can be stored in an airtight container for up to a week in the refrigerator. For longer storage, consider freezing them. Slice them into individual squares, layer them with parchment paper, and freeze in a container; they’ll hold their texture for up to three months. Just remember to allow them to thaw at room temperature for about 20 minutes before enjoying, as this will reinvigorate their rich flavors.

Ingredients
Gather your ingredients for these delightful squares!
Ingredients
- 1 cup semi-sweet chocolate chips
- 1/2 cup sweetened shredded coconut
- 1/2 cup shelled pistachios, chopped
- 1/4 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
- 1/2 cup sweetened condensed milk
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
Once you have all your ingredients ready, you're just steps away from enjoying these treats!
Instructions
Follow these simple steps to create your Chocolate Pistachio Coconut Squares.
Melt the Chocolate
In a microwave-safe bowl, combine the semi-sweet chocolate chips with the sweetened condensed milk. Microwave in 30-second intervals, stirring in between, until smooth and fully melted.
Mix the Ingredients
Once the chocolate mixture is melted, stir in the shredded coconut, chopped pistachios, cocoa powder, vanilla extract, and salt. Mix until everything is well combined.
Prepare the Pan
Line an 8x8-inch baking pan with parchment paper, leaving an overhang for easy removal. Pour the chocolate mixture into the prepared pan and spread it evenly.
Chill and Set
Refrigerate the mixture for about 1 hour or until firm. Once set, lift the squares out using the parchment overhang and cut into desired sizes.

Ingredient Substitutions
If you need to adjust this recipe for dietary preferences, there are several substitutions you can make. For a dairy-free option, use coconut milk in place of sweetened condensed milk, and choose dairy-free chocolate chips. For those seeking to reduce sugar, consider using unsweetened shredded coconut and a sugar-free condensed milk alternative, keeping in mind that this may alter the texture slightly, so monitor your mixture consistency closely.
Pistachios can be swapped with other nuts if desired. Almonds or walnuts are excellent options that maintain the crunch factor while introducing their unique flavors. Additionally, if you're allergic to nuts, sunflower seeds or pumpkin seeds can make for a great nut-free alternative while still providing the desired crunch.
Troubleshooting Common Issues
If your chocolate mixture isn't melting smoothly, it may be overheating. To avoid this, always microwave in shorter intervals and stir frequently. If it becomes grainy, adding a teaspoon of warm water while stirring can help restore that smooth texture. Conversely, if your mixture feels too gummy after refrigeration, it may have too much coconut. A simple fix is to fold in a bit of extra cocoa powder to balance it out.
When cutting the squares, use a sharp knife dipped in warm water before slicing; this will create clean cuts and maintain the integrity of the squares. If they seem to be sticking to the knife, consider running the knife under hot water again for easier slicing.
